Petrina

ADOPTION PENDING

 

PetrinaLcopy.jpg (35768 bytes)Petrina arrived here in early September, part of a herd of 11 that was surrendered near Asheville, NC. She is a short-wooled girl with gorgeous long ears, and appaloosa coloration on her front legs. Her face has a faint imprint of the halter that was left on her for too long. She is busy putting on some weight here at Signal Hollow Farm, but we hope to have her ship-shape soon so she will be healthy for her forever home.

Petrina's left hind leg has an old injury that was not tended to and the bones didn't heal together quite right, but it does not appear to impede her in the least. She will eat grain from your hand and is quite at ease with humans.

Petrina needs to go to a home with her best buddy Samantha, who is also in foster care at Signal Hollow.
